Molly Brown’s journey through infertility has been one of relentless perseverance, marked by eight miscarriages and multiple rounds of hormone treatments that left her and her husband, Zach Hosny, grappling with the emotional toll of repeated setbacks.

For years, Brown adhered to a vegetarian and vegan diet, a choice initially driven by her struggle with irritable bowel syndrome (IBS) and the challenges of sourcing clean meat.

However, after years of frustration and a desperate search for answers, she made a radical decision: to abandon her plant-based regimen and embrace a predominantly carnivorous diet.

This shift, she said, was not born of a scientific certainty but of a deep-seated hope that something—anything—might finally tip the scales in her favor.

Brown’s new diet was a stark departure from her previous habits.

A typical day began with three eggs cooked in butter and paired with bacon for breakfast, followed by a lunch of ground beef stir-fry, and a dinner of steak, cooked with butter, and accompanied by vegetables.

Though she still consumed some plant matter, the focus of her meals shifted entirely to animal-based proteins.

This change, she explained, was influenced by podcasts and anecdotal stories about the potential benefits of a carnivore diet for health and fertility. ‘I was vegetarian and vegan for 10 years because of IBS—I thought meat wouldn’t digest well—and because it’s hard to get clean meat at the grocery store,’ she said. ‘After listening to some of those podcasts about being carnivore, I thought, “I’ve tried everything else, let’s try something in that direction.”’
The results, as Brown would later recount, were nothing short of transformative.

Just months after reintroducing meat into her diet, she discovered she was pregnant—naturally, without the aid of fertility treatments.

The news came as a cautious but hopeful revelation, given the history of loss that had defined her path.

In December 2025, she gave birth to twin boys, Zander and Ryder, a moment she described as ‘the culmination of a long, hard journey.’ For Brown, the connection between her dietary shift and her pregnancy was not a scientific certainty but a deeply personal conviction. ‘I can’t say this [eating meat] is exactly what helped me—I’m not a scientist or a doctor—but I think it did,’ she said.

At 17 weeks into the pregnancy, a routine ultrasound revealed a rare and life-threatening condition: Twin-to-Twin Transfusion Syndrome (TTTS), a disorder that affects approximately 1 in 1,000 twin pregnancies.

This condition occurs when twins share a placenta, and abnormal blood vessel connections cause an uneven distribution of nutrients and blood flow.

One twin receives an excessive amount of blood, while the other is deprived of essential nutrients, leading to severe health risks for both fetuses.

The discovery of TTTS was a turning point, requiring immediate intervention to prevent the loss of the twins.

In a high-stakes procedure, medical teams performed a laser surgery inside the womb to seal the abnormal blood vessels and correct the imbalance.

This intervention, known as fetoscopic laser photocoagulation, is one of the most advanced treatments for TTTS, with success rates that depend heavily on the timing of the procedure and the expertise of the medical team.

The surgery was a race against time, as the condition can progress rapidly and lead to fetal demise if left untreated.

At eight months, the twins were delivered via cesarean section, a common method for twin births, which typically occur between 32 and 36 weeks of gestation.

The 37-week mark is considered the ideal for twin pregnancies, but in this case, the medical team had to act decisively to ensure the survival of the babies.

At birth, the twins weighed 4.5 pounds and 2.5 pounds, respectively.

Both required time in the neonatal intensive care unit (NICU) to gain weight and develop the strength needed for life outside the womb.

However, their initial health was otherwise strong, a testament to the skill of the medical team and the resilience of the mother. “It was pretty intense, after a pretty intense pregnancy, but they were both born healthy,” she said, her voice filled with a mix of exhaustion and relief. “Both of them had to be in the NICU for a couple of weeks to gain weight, but were otherwise strong and healthy.”
